King Solomon FC handed two-home match ban and fined GH¢ 2,250 for misconduct against Sporting Mirren

Division One League side King Solomon FC have been fined a total of GH¢ 2,250 and banned from playing at home for two official matches for a misconduct charge.

The Kwahu Praso were charged on two counts and failed to give

Firstly, on or about the 80th minute of the match, your supporters threw stones, sticks, water bottles and others objects at Assistant Referee 2 and onto the field of play which behaviour of your supporters resulted a hold up of play for about five (5) minutes.

For the second charge, supporters invaded the inner perimeter and chased the match officials and assaulted them physically and verbally until the security men came to their aid.

They held the match officials hostage for over 15 minutes until the police rescued them from the park.
